Kellie Pickler Slowly Returns To The Spotlight With An Appearance On American Idol

Kellie Pickler is grateful for her Idol family.

Last week, Kellie Pickler joined four fellow American Idol Season 5 alumni to perform during the show’s semifinal episode to celebrate 20 years since their time on the competition series.

It was truly an unforgettable moment for fans to see so many beloved singers back on stage, where it all began for them.

And for fans of Kellie, her being there felt even more meaningful since it was one of the very few public appearances she’s made in recent years.

After Kellie finished in 6th place on Idol, she went on to become one of the show’s most successful former contestants.

She stayed busy with multiple major opportunities, like competing on Dancing With the Stars in 2013, where she won the Mirrorball Trophy. She also co-hosted her own daytime talk show, Pickler & Ben, for two seasons and even starred in her own reality series, I Love Kellie Pickler.

But in 2023, Kellie stepped away from the spotlight completely after her husband, Kyle Jacobs, died. Kyle was found unresponsive at their Nashville home from a self-inflicted gunshot wound.

Before her return to American Idol, the only other public appearance Kellie had made was in 2024 during the tribute event Walkin’ After Midnight: The Music of Patsy Cline at the Ryman Auditorium.

Kellie Says She Feels “Very Blessed” In First Interview Since Her Husband’s Death

Since her husband’s death, Kellie hasn’t participated in any interviews. However, recently, she made a rare appearance on the American Idol podcast hosted by Danielle Fishel, where she reflected on what it was like returning to the Idol stage after so many years.

“It’s just like come full circle, I guess,” she says. “And 20 years, like you said, it’s so nice that each time you come back to Idol, it’s kind of like you pick up right where you left off with everyone.”

Even two decades later, Kellie says nothing has changed about the close bonds she built with the people who worked on the show.

“I hope people really believe me when I say this, it is a family here. It is an idol family,” she continued. And once you’re a part of it, it’s forever no matter what season you’re on. And so it’s really nice to come back and see so many of the same people that were working on the show 20 years ago.”

She also shared how grateful she is for the way the show ultimately changed her life. Although the past few years have been difficult for the “I Wonder” singer, Kellie says she will always hold onto the appreciation she has for how the show shaped her journey.

“I think just coming from such a small town and I’ve never really been anywhere,” she says. That was my first time getting on an airplane, flying to Hollywood. It’s the first time I flew across the country and experienced all of these first time moments with the world watching at the same time.”

She continued, “So a lot of people that watched my season were just kind of growing with me and watched me grow up on TV. And so it’s wild to think, wow, 20 years have passed and a lot’s happened and I’m very blessed. I’m very blessed.”
